Today, when the future belongs to technology, especially cybersecurity and artificial intelligence, a key role is being played by Internet of Things (IoT) devices. The rapid growth of the IoT in Albania is bringing benefits but is also increasing security and privacy risks. Considering the law and examining the relevant challenges that this technology faces it will be provided an analysis of the cybersecurity and privacy of IoT in Albania. This article will also address the current measures and strategies that are in place and how they can be improved. The assessment of IoT cybersecurity in Albania has been carried out considering the current weaknesses of these devices and the incidents that have recently occurred around the world. This article also addresses a Smart City case study that is expected to be implemented in Albania, where the expected impact is analyzed. Conclusions shows that although Albania has made great progress in the field of cybersecurity, it needs to improve its IoT security framework and achieves this by incorporating new legal reforms, technical measures and IoT awareness programs to avoid/mitigate potential risks and align with European standards.
